Idaho Central Arena has served as the hub of downtown Boise’s sports and music entertainment since opening its doors in the fall of 1997, hosting an average of 100 events annually and welcoming 5.4 million attendees in 19 years. The arena is the home of Idaho Steelhead hockey and the Front Street Fights mixed martial arts brand. Over the years, Idaho Central Arena has hosted basketball, arena football, indoor soccer, Motocross, and gymnastics events. The arena also hosts numerous concerts, trade shows, and conventions each year in downtown Boise.
